Transaction 263799ee853912268168245ebc95d7de68c560ac2e318ca61a9141a7f8c0ebbb
1 Input
1 Output
-
263799ee853912268168245ebc95d7de68c560ac2e318ca61a9141a7f8c0ebbb:0
- value
- 74591391
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 78c16246a934068d4231b310b2f444464208c003 OP_EQUAL
- address
- MJueyzqwPHEGuUuHF4PapuxSv1BwASZWre